Fengyi Hu is a scholar working on Plant Science, Genetics and Molecular Biology. According to data from OpenAlex, Fengyi Hu has authored 53 papers receiving a total of 1.5k indexed citations (citations by other indexed papers that have themselves been cited), including 49 papers in Plant Science, 29 papers in Genetics and 20 papers in Molecular Biology. Recurrent topics in Fengyi Hu’s work include Genetic Mapping and Diversity in Plants and Animals (29 papers), Rice Cultivation and Yield Improvement (17 papers) and Plant Molecular Biology Research (14 papers). Fengyi Hu is often cited by papers focused on Genetic Mapping and Diversity in Plants and Animals (29 papers), Rice Cultivation and Yield Improvement (17 papers) and Plant Molecular Biology Research (14 papers). Fengyi Hu collaborates with scholars based in China, United States and Australia. Fengyi Hu's co-authors include Shilai Zhang, Dayun Tao, Peng Xu, Liyu Huang, Wen Wang, Binying Fu, Xiaofeng Cao, Jiawu Zhou, Jing Li and Lulu Wang and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Nature Communications and PLoS ONE.
